Stability/error-handling refactor (part 1)

This refactor is about improving how Emacs deals with errors.

A large net is now cast at startup to catch possible errors, produce
more helpful error messages, and localize the damage. Significantly
reducing the risk of later modules not loading (and leaving you
stranded in a half-broken Emacs session).

The DOOM core files are an exception. If something messes up in there,
it *should* choke.

+ use-package will now report missing packages or slow-loading/broken
  def-package! configurations.
+ Persp-mode no longer (inadvertantly) hides buffers that pop up at
  startup, like the *Warnings*, *Backtrace* or debugger buffers.
+ `make autoloads` (or doom/reload-autoloads) now produces a slightly
  more informative error message if an error occurs while building the
  autoloads file.
+ Error handling for package management is *slightly* better now; error
  messages now include the type of error; this needs work.
